uni-app 插件市场已解决:欢迎下载涂图sdk,有效针对视频美颜、剪辑、美妆等
uni-app 插件市场已解决:欢迎下载涂图sdk,有效针对视频美颜、剪辑、美妆等
问题已经解决 欢迎在插件市场下载涂图sdk-可以有效的针对视频美颜,剪辑,美妆等
https://ext.dcloud.net.cn/plugin?id=3694
可以做,专业双端插件开发,联系QQ:16792999
炒鸡专业双端插件开发,可以做,联系QQ: 1196097915
一楼的我继续抄一下哈
可以做,专业双端插件开发,联系微信:zhimitec
智密科技是专业的uniapp插件开发企业来着 签合同开发票妥妥的 1年免费bug修复
有没有qq留给我一个吧,~~hi ~
当然,很高兴看到uni-app插件市场已经提供了涂图SDK这样的强大工具,这对于开发视频美颜、剪辑、美妆等功能的应用来说无疑是一个好消息。以下是一个简单的代码示例,展示如何在uni-app项目中集成并使用涂图SDK进行视频美颜处理。请注意,实际使用时需要根据涂图SDK的具体文档进行调整。
首先,确保你已经在uni-app项目中安装了涂图SDK插件。这通常是通过HBuilderX的插件市场或者通过npm/yarn进行的。
1. 安装插件
如果通过HBuilderX插件市场安装,则直接在插件市场搜索“涂图SDK”并安装。如果通过npm/yarn,则可能需要执行类似以下命令(具体命令需参考涂图SDK的官方文档):
npm install tutu-sdk --save
2. 引入并使用涂图SDK
在你的uni-app项目的页面或组件中引入涂图SDK,并进行视频美颜处理。以下是一个简化的示例代码:
// 引入涂图SDK(假设SDK已经正确安装并可以在项目中引用)
const TutuSDK = require('tutu-sdk');
export default {
data() {
return {
videoContext: null, // 视频上下文
};
},
mounted() {
this.initVideo();
},
methods: {
initVideo() {
// 初始化视频上下文(这里仅为示例,具体实现需根据SDK文档)
this.videoContext = new TutuSDK.VideoContext({
// 传入视频元素或其他必要参数
});
// 加载视频并进行美颜处理
this.videoContext.loadVideo('path/to/video.mp4').then(() => {
this.videoContext.applyBeautyFilter({
level: 5, // 美颜级别,具体值需参考SDK文档
}).then(() => {
// 美颜处理完成后的操作,比如播放处理后的视频
this.videoContext.play();
}).catch((error) => {
console.error('美颜处理失败:', error);
});
}).catch((error) => {
console.error('视频加载失败:', error);
});
},
},
};
注意事项
- 上述代码仅为示例,实际使用时需要根据涂图SDK的具体API文档进行调整。
- 确保涂图SDK的权限和依赖项已经正确配置,比如相机和存储权限等。
- 视频处理可能涉及大量计算,注意在性能受限的设备上优化处理流程。
- 考虑到用户体验,可以在处理视频时显示加载动画或进度条。
希望这个示例能帮助你快速上手在uni-app中使用涂图SDK进行视频美颜处理。如果有更多问题或需要更详细的实现,请参考涂图SDK的官方文档。